Output 3b154d15087d1cb760df4a3382e432f77372579ffbf1fcae9ede853bb909b64a:4

value
2679015
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a02948e8702d22c67957fe2a8b3a4e37e59b83fc OP_EQUALVERIFY OP_CHECKSIG
address
1FbraDEEsmGWPBsFfPAvDdfto4Sy723GJX
transaction
3b154d15087d1cb760df4a3382e432f77372579ffbf1fcae9ede853bb909b64a
spent
true